Foreword
This document complies with the provisions of GB/T 1.1-2020 "Standardization Work Guidelines Part
1.Structure and Drafting Rules of Standardization Documents". Drafting. This document replaces GB/T 31519-2015 "Typhoon-type Wind Turbine Generator Sets". Compared with GB/T 31519-2015, the main differences are in structural adjustments. Aside from editorial changes, the main technical changes are as follows:
---The scope has been changed to include both maritime and land-based crews (see Chapter 1, Chapter 1 of the.2015 edition);
---Some abbreviations have been added (see 4.2);
---The definition of unit safety level has been changed (see 5.2, Chapter 5 of the.2015 edition);
---Added wind profiles during typhoons (see 5.3.6);
---Increased air density (see 5.3.7);
---The operating condition design has been revised, and an offshore unit operating condition has been added (see 5.4, Chapter 6 of the.2015 edition);
---The technical requirements have been changed (see Chapter 6, Chapter 6 of the.2015 edition);
---Typhoon environmental assessment of the installation site has been changed (see Chapter 7, Chapter 7 of the.2015 edition);
--- Installation, operation, and maintenance have been changed (see Chapter 8, Chapter 8 of the.2015 edition). Please note that some content in this document may involve patents. This document specifies the design and technical requirements for typhoon-type wind turbine generators (hereinafter referred to as "generators"), and describes typhoon models and This document defines the operating conditions under typhoon conditions. It specifies the mechanical, electrical, control, and protection systems of the unit under typhoon conditions. Requirements for operation and maintenance, etc. This document applies to grid-connected horizontal axis wind turbine generators in typhoon-prone areas.
